- Under 18s must be accompanied by their parents or legal guardians.
- Your dog must be tattooed or microchipped.
- The campground/park does not accept breeds/crossbreeds listed in the Dangerous Dog Act (i.e. Pit Bull Terrier, Japanese Tosa, Dogo Argentino, and Fila Brasileiro).
- Single-sex bookings of 3 or more people (couples and immediate family members excepted) are not permitted via Pitchup.com.
- No bachelor/bachelorette parties permitted via Pitchup.com.
- Facilities/activities including arcade, adventure golf are subject to extra charges payable on arrival.
- The outdoor swimming pool is open between 02/04 and 30/10 (subject to weather conditions).
- The restaurant is open between 02/04 and 30/10.
- Entertainment and activities are available between 02/04 and 30/10.
- Bookings must not be for more than 14 consecutive nights.
- Commercial vehicles (vehicles used for work-related purposes, carrying goods or fare-paying passengers) and sign-written vehicles are not permitted on site.
- The campground/park caters for families (immediate members) and couples only - bookings from all other forms of groups are not accepted.
- At least one of the party members must be aged 18 or over.
- A cable measuring at least 15 metres is needed for the electric hook-ups.
- Guests are advised to bring a good quality torch with them as parts of the campground/park are unlit.
- A £10 cash refundable deposit is required for a key to the disabled toilet/shower facilities. Facilities are card only excluding the shop, bingo and arcade. All Bull Terrier and Mastiff breeds must be muzzled whilst on park.

Liked: The Pitches were well drained so no standing water at all which was brilliant for break down of the tent. The amusements and activities were great for the kids with activities like mini disco and daytime activities. the outdoor heated pool was brilliant and huge with plenty of loungers. Very close to local beaches and sites to explore. The site has great laundry facilities and on site takeaway for food if you’ve had enough BBQs. Free WIfi In the club house.
Disliked: The shower and toilet blocks seemed tired and basic. There were better bathrooms available at an extra cost. The WI-FI was “shocking” when on the pitches and is a payable service that doesn’t really work. No phone signal was available for most of our stay (keep in mind Cornwall is known for bad cell coverage)

Liked: Amazing facilities. Very clean toilets/showers and staff always helpful and on hand. Very safe and secure site. Pool is like being away on holidays abroad. The shop has reasonably priced options and the nightly entertainment and mini golf is a must. Great park for the kids to play. Pitches are close to amenities and are good in size. Site close to perranporth beach and town. Bring a basketball/football for the courts.
Disliked: Food and alcohol were over priced. You can’t bring drink/soft drinks that you buy at the camp shop or elsewhere into the food areas but can drink it right outside them, literally two feet from where a picnic table is. Security enforces this strongly. Ridiculous rule considering the camp site already made the money from buying it from their shop. Pool needs booking and can only do two bookings for a 4 day stay. Each booking is only 2 hours. Loads of down time in between sessions as well- about an hour. No alcohol allowed poolside. Arcade always open, but the ticket shop not often open to exchange tickets for prizes. Pitches are crammed in next to each other.
